I.
Our NSS volunteers are involved in service to
organizations for the Blind – like The Institute for Blind, at Tirisulam where
they record +2 subjects on
cassettes
II.
“NETHRODAYA”, an organization for visually
challenged is also served by our student volunteers from III computer science,
Literature and Chemistry. They have organized and volunteered events such as
“The South Indian Level Adapted Volleyball Tournament”. On June 30, July 1;
“South Indian Level Adapted Chess tournament” on 26th August and
Anniversary celebrations of Nethrodaya on October 7th.
III.
Nine students from III computer science and
Literature volunteered the “Sangamam” event organized by the Rotaract
club of Akash. It was a two days camp organized to educate and entertain
122 students from various NGO’s.
IV.
A section of our student volunteers visit
Connemara Public Library every Saturday and Sunday to assist the library
officials in administrative work.
V.
NSS Volunteers from various department are
regularly sent as scribes to write all exams for presidency college students,
throughout the academic year.
VI.
On rotation our student volunteers are involved
in traffic regulation every day on GST road
VII.
Student volunteers participate in various
medical camps such as Narayana seva Eye camp,Kannappaar seva medical camp,
organized by Hindu Mission hospital , on Wednesdays and Sundays, in and around
chengalpet.
VIII.
Every Saturday volunteers visit Children’s
Hospital Egmore and help the doctors in the maternity wards and regulate crowd
at the outpatient wards.
IX.
Two of our II Economic student volunteers are
being trained by “NALAMDANA”, a non-governmental organization to be
Radio-Jockeys. The programmes are conceptualized by our students and are
broadcast as a programme from Monday to Friday to entertain the Tuberculosis and
Aids affected patients at TB sanatorium.
X.
Our volunteers are seriously involved in campus
cleaning at regular intervals.
XI.
Thirty NSS volunteers attended a ten hour
workshop on Aids awareness from 26th September to 4th
October. Mr. sathyan, Field officer, Red Ribbon club, Kanchipuram district was
the organizer and resource person.
XII.
NSS volunteers visit ‘GOOD LIFE CENTRE’ ,
an orphanage for the spastic and differently abled children at Tambaram during
weekends and spend time with the inmates.
